The Church of El Salvador: A Fusion of Cultures
Built on the site of Seville’s largest mosque, this church is a visual testament to the city’s layered past. With Roman, Moorish, and Christian influences all blending into its architecture, it’s more than just a religious site; it’s a symbol of Seville’s diverse history. The guided tour here lasts about 30 minutes, during which you’ll learn about how this building reflects centuries of cultural change. Expect to see stunning altars and Spanish artworks, with some reviewers noting that guides like Sergio make the history engaging and accessible.
Seville Cathedral: The Gothic Marvel
Next, you’ll head to the Seville Cathedral—a true behemoth of Gothic architecture, and one of the largest in the world. Since your tickets include skip-the-line entry, you avoid the long waits that often accompany this popular attraction. Your guide will take you through key highlights, including the impressive altarpieces and the tomb of Christopher Columbus. An hour is typically allotted for this part of the tour, giving you ample time to absorb the grandeur of the space and ask questions.
Climbing the Giralda Tower: A View to Remember
The Giralda Tower, originally a minaret, is the tour’s climax. Ascending its ramps rather than stairs, you’ll be treated to a climb filled with historical stories about its Islamic origins and Christian adaptations. The views from the top are nothing short of spectacular—stretching across Seville’s rooftops, the Guadalquivir River, and beyond. Frequently Asked Questions
Is this tour suitable for wheelchair users?
Yes, the tour is wheelchair accessible, making it a good option for guests with mobility needs.
What do I need to wear?
You should avoid sandals or flip-flops and make sure to cover your shoulders, as there is a dress code for entering the church. Be prepared to dress modestly.
How long is the tour?
The tour lasts approximately 2 hours, with specific time allocations for each site included in the itinerary.
Does the tour include tickets to all sites?
Yes, your tickets include priority entry to Seville Cathedral, the Giralda Tower, and the Salvador Church, so no waiting in lines.
Can I cancel this tour?
Yes, you can cancel up to 24 hours in advance for a full refund.
Are guides available in languages other than English?
Yes, the tour is available in both English and Spanish, accommodating different language preferences.
